tank emergency.... sump diseaster

ok here is the problem in my remote refuge it is gravity feed and a few snails found there was through the hose and got stuck so no water was draining but water from the sump was flowing out. Well that caused a overflow from the refuge and my asm g3 skimmer to run dry when I notice it this morning I fixed the problem but the skimmers pump is now dead... I guess I will need to get a new one... any idea of maybe fixing the pump I got

It may have overheated and burned out, but you can try to disassemble it and soak all the parts in vinegar to remove any build up, reassemble and try it again.
